Steroids Report a Concern Among Baseball Collectors
WRAL.com
Dec. 14, 2007
“The cloud of steroids-abuse allegations surrounding Major League Baseball after Thursday’s long-awaited, much anticipated Mitchell Report is already having a negative impact on dozens of people in the Triangle.
…They said Friday that the steroids controversy is hurting the values of collectibles of the players involved.”
